The equation of a line is y = mx + b [m is the slope, b is the y-intercept or the y value when x = 0 ----> (0, y) or the point where the line goes through the y-axis]
To find the slope, you use the slope formula (m):
and plug in 2 points
I will use the points (0, 0) and (1, 8)
(0, 0) ----> (x₁, y₁)
(1, 8) ----> (x₂, y₂)


m = 8
Since you know m, plug it into the equation.
y = 8x + b
The graph shows that the y-intercept is 0, so plug it into the equation
y = 8x
